Course Description

Teacher in Charge: Mrs P. Holmes.

Recommended Prior Learning

Students must achieve at least 8 credits at Level 2 English 

Students who have not reached this prerequisite must repeat a Level 2 course this year.




This course is tailored for students to meet their individual needs. This is ideally targeted for students that did not meet the prerequisite for the Level 3 English course. Within this course, there are two pathways; students can either follow a programme of Level 2 University Entrance Literacy achievement standards or Level 3 communication unit standards. This course offers a range of standards and is designed to be flexible and responsive to students' needs and interests.

Students must achieve at least 8 credits at Level 2 English. Students who have not reached this prerequisite must repeat a Level 2 course this year.

A student will be withdrawn from a standard if the teacher is not confident that the achievement of the standard is within the reach of the student or there is no evidence of the student attempting the assessment.
